Super Eagles forwards Victor Osimhen and Samuel Chukwueze were on the scoresheet for their clubs in Saturday, helping them claim victories in their games, Soccernet.ng reports.

Samuel Chukwueze got a surprise start on Saturday in Milan’s game against Udinese at the Giuseppe Meazza. Recall that Chukwueze has not been entirely impressive at Milan, causing doubts about his future at the club.

However, the Nigerian forward gave his doubters something to think about as he scored early on. AC Milan showed great team, getting the ball from defense to attack, with Christian Pulisic making a great run from the left flank. He then cut in and sent a nice pass to Chukwueze, who was lurking on the edge of the box. The Nigerian made no mistake, as he sent a precise finish into the net.

The Rossoneri were clearly the better side and looked set for the win. But unfortunately for them, Tijjani Reijnders got sent off in the 29th minute. From then, AC Milan lost steam allowing Udinese to gain some momentum.

However, they were unable to score. Chukwueze had a well rounded performance. He did well defensively and looked very lively when he got  chances to push forward. It eventually ended 1-0 to Milan, and Chukwueze was named the man of the match.

Meanwhile, in Turkey, Victor Osimhen returned to action with a bang for Galatasaray. The Nigerian striker made the matchday squad for their game at Antalyaspor but did not start as part of precautions from his last injury.

The Turkish champions were already two goals ahead before Osimhen was introduced into the game, but the Nigeria. added more bite to the attack. He was subbed into the game in the 78th minute. Then he scored in the 81st minute, but it was ruled out.

However, the former Napoli man was not to be denied as he scored the third goal for Galatasaray in stoppage time. The game eventually ended 3-0.
